Over the last few we have focused our research on the following points:
Replacement of old systems for plastic injection, with high energy consumption, with new high-efficiency systems with low consumption
Replacement of old electric ovens for offset printing with new gas ovens with high energy efficiency. The new ovens are positioned above the printing area and therefore far from the operator’s work area. This intervention, in addition to allowing considerable energy savings, has made it possible to significantly improve working conditions in the summer months.
Recovery of pallets in good condition, used for the transport of goods. Until 2010, the goods were delivered in “one way” pallets normally used for one transport only. The amount of wood wasted was considerable and the costs very high. The recovery work has also been extended to the European level. The work also involved foreign customers and transporters. The former were incentivized for recovery, guaranteeing supplies of standard-sized pallets and guaranteeing periodic recovery (within a short timeframe) of the pallets to avoid storage costs. Special rates have been agreed with the transporters for recovery, in order not to excessively burden the costs on the company budget.
The goal for the next ones is to further reduce energy consumption through an in-depth analysis of energy needs. This type of analysis is assisted by external personnel specialized in the control of energy waste. In addition to the analysis of electricity consumption, a project is underway to analyze the consumption of hydraulic oils used for the presses (polluting). A project is underway for a possible recycling of hydraulic oils aimed at reducing the waste of this pollutant.
At the same time, a control action is underway for the saving of inks used for printing, (pollutant) aimed at reducing the waste of these products. The other by-products of Alplast processes are fully recyclable.
